// ------------------------------------------------------------------------------ public void onClick(View v) { // TODO Auto-generated method stub switch (v.getId()) { case R.id.choilai: { nhac_nen_gameover.stop(); choilai(); break; } case R.id.luu: { luu(); break; } case R.id.menu: { Intent i = new Intent(this, TankActivity.class); nhac_nen_gameover.stop(); this.startActivity(i); this.finish(); break; } case R.id.xem_diem_cao: { xemdiemcao(); break; } } }
// ------------------------------------------------------------------------------ @Override public boolean onKeyDown(int keyCode, KeyEvent event) { if (keyCode == KeyEvent.KEYCODE_BACK) { DialogExit dialogexit = new DialogExit(this, this); nhac_nen_gameover.stop(); dialogexit.show(); } return super.onKeyDown(keyCode, event); }
// ------------------------------------------------------------------------------ @Override public void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); requestWindowFeature(Window.FEATURE_NO_TITLE); getWindow() .setFlags( WindowManager.LayoutParams.FLAG_FULLSCREEN, WindowManager.LayoutParams.FLAG_FULLSCREEN); setContentView(R.layout.luudiem); nhac_nen_gameover = new Sound(this, R.raw.nhac_nen_gameover); if (ControlerStatic.SOUND) nhac_nen_gameover.play(); db = new Database(this); Bundle b = getIntent().getExtras(); if (b != null) { diem = b.getInt("diem"); } choilai = (Button) findViewById(R.id.choilai); choilai.setOnClickListener(this); luu = (Button) findViewById(R.id.luu); luu.setOnClickListener(this); menu = (Button) findViewById(R.id.menu); menu.setOnClickListener(this); xem_diem_cao = (Button) findViewById(R.id.xem_diem_cao); xem_diem_cao.setOnClickListener(this); text_diem = (TextView) findViewById(R.id.diem); text_diem.setText(String.valueOf(diem)); edit_ten = (EditText) findViewById(R.id.name); }